My strategy to keep my weight down is to track all of my calories every day on a calorie counting app. I’ve been doing this for over three years. I also never drink my calories. I almost never drink alcohol either. And I don’t smoke so that’s not my strategy. I drink lots and lots of black, unflavored, decaffeinated coffee. And lots of water. I allow myself limited sweets and I count that into my calorie intake. I weigh myself regularly and record. And, I exercise every single day (yoga and piano practice).
